Foldable ping pong tables and stationary tables each have their own strengths. Understanding what makes them different helps you make a choice you will be happy with for years to come.
Here are the key takeaways to keep in mind before you buy:
-
Foldable tables are perfect for small spaces. They are easy to move, store upright, and even allow for solo practice when folded partially. If you are in an apartment or share a room, this is a big win.
-
Stationary tables are built for stability and serious play. They are heavier, more durable, and provide a consistent playing surface. Great for dedicated game rooms, offices with recreational areas, or anyone who wants a table that feels like a professional setup.
-
Space matters. You need enough room not just for the table, but for players to move comfortably around it. Foldable tables save space when not in use. Stationary tables require a permanent spot.
-
Frequency of use is key. If you only play casually a few times a month, a foldable table may be ideal. If you host tournaments, practice regularly, or play competitively, a stationary table is worth the investment.
-
Portability can be a deciding factor. Foldable tables usually come with wheels and locking mechanisms, making them easy to move. Stationary tables are heavier and meant to stay in place.
-
Budget considerations. Foldable tables tend to be more affordable upfront, but long-term durability might not match some stationary models. Think about value over time, not just the initial cost.

Mobility and Storage Comparison

One of the biggest factors in choosing a ping pong table is mobility and storage. I cannot stress this enough! If your table is hard to move or takes up too much space, it can quickly become more of a hassle than fun. Let’s break down how foldable and stationary tables handle these aspects.
Foldable Tables
Foldable tables are champions of flexibility. If you live in a small apartment or have a multi-use room, these tables are life-savers!
-
Portability: Most foldable tables come with built-in wheels. I love how I can move my table across a room in seconds without breaking a sweat!
-
Storage: When folded upright, the table becomes compact. It can slide into a corner or even against a wall, freeing up space for other activities.
-
Solo practice: Many models allow one side to fold up for individual practice, which is great if you want to improve your skills alone.
Stationary Tables
Stationary tables are all about stability over flexibility. They are built to stay in one place, so they are not ideal if you need to move your table often.
-
Portability: Very limited. You might need help to relocate the table, and frequent moving can even damage it.
-
Storage: Requires a permanent or dedicated spot. Make sure you have enough room before purchasing!
-
Ideal use: Perfect for game rooms, gyms, or recreation centers where the table can stay in place for long-term play.

Safety Considerations
Safety might not be the first thing you think about when buying a ping pong table, but it should be! I have seen how a little attention to safety can prevent accidents and keep the game fun for everyone. Both foldable and stationary tables have their own safety needs, and knowing them helps you play with confidence.

Foldable Tables
Foldable tables are convenient, but they come with a few risks if you are not careful. Here is what you need to know:
-
Pinch hazards: When folding or unfolding the table, fingers can get caught if you are not paying attention. I always make sure my hands are clear before moving any parts.
-
Locking mechanisms: These are your best friend! Always check that the locks are fully engaged before playing. This prevents the table from collapsing unexpectedly.
-
Wheel safety: Ensure wheels are locked when the table is in use. Nothing ruins a fast rally like a table suddenly rolling away!
-
Solo play caution: When folding one side for individual practice, make sure the unfolded half is stable and locked properly.
A simple routine of checking locks and wheels before every session can save a lot of frustration.
Stationary Tables
Stationary tables are generally very stable, but they still require attention to prevent accidents:
-
Level placement: Always place the table on a flat, even surface. Uneven floors can make the table tip or wobble during fast games.
-
Stability checks: Over time, screws and bolts can loosen. I like to give the table a quick shake every few months to make sure everything stays solid.
-
Children and pets: Keep small children or pets away from the edges of the table during play. Stationary tables are heavy, and a bump could lead to an accident.
Regular maintenance and safety checks will not only protect you but also extend the life of your table.
